When a media roll empties
When a roll media drawer has less than 30 feet of media or is
empty, the printer alerts you in the following ways:
• The applicable indicator light on the graphic displa y flash es .
• If you submit a job requiring th e empty media source, the
alarm beep (if enabled) sounds once and the message dis play
instructs you to install the required media.
• If a job is printing and the media roll empties, the alarm beep
(if enabled) sounds steadily and a C[1,2,3].04 or C[1,2,3].05
status code and a message instructing you to re-feed the rol l
appear in the display.
• If you press the Media key and sc roll to the applicable media
source, the message display advises you that the m edia roll is
low or empty.
